Paya Lebar Quarter (PLQ)

(Image Credit: hypeandstuff.com)

After the major construction happening over the last few years, PLQ has finally opened its doors to the public! There are many new and exciting eateries that you can bring your kids to for a treat and also a brand-new indoor playground! The playground has a foam pit, ball pit, slides, a race car track and many other elements. Other than a play area for kids, there will also be activities organised regularly to encourage parent-child bonding.


Address: 10 Paya Lebar Road, Singapore 409006

Opening Hours: 10 AM – 10 PM

Westgate

(Image Credit: Westgate Facebook)


Located in Jurong Gateway, Westgate is a premier family and lifestyle mall that offers a great shopping experience just for you and your family. Not only does the mall have many popular brands, there are stores catered specially for kids as well! After shopping, you can even visit Westgate Wonderland, a large thematic outdoor playground with a 10-metre tall tree house and a huge watering can that your kids will enjoy.


Address: 3 Gateway Drive, Singapore 608532

Opening Hours: 10 AM – 10 PM

Mainland Tropical Fish Farm

(Image Credit: mychirpylife.com)


Looking for a simple activity that can keep your kids occupied for the whole day? Mainland Tropical Fish Farm, an old-school fish farm that your kids will get a brand-new experience! Within the farm, there are a few outdoor ponds and fish tanks. Other than walking around to learn about different species of fish, kids are able to feed fishes and even challenge themselves at longkang fishing. What a simple activity but great activity to keep them entertained!


Address: 1 Pasir Ris Farmway 1, Singapore 519352

Opening Hours: 0830 AM – 0630 PM

Admiralty Park Playground

(Image Credit: honeykidsasia.com)


One of the largest parks in the north of Singapore, Admiralty Park is a pocket-friendly place you can consider. The park is split into three main areas that have sandpits, rock walls and many slides. In order to encourage family bonding, one of the play areas, Junior Play has climbing frames where parents can join their kids and even a family slide that is wide enough to cater to a family of four to slide down together. However, should you decide to visit, do remember sunscreens, hats and water!


Address: 6A Admiralty Rd, Singapore 732006

KidZania

(Image Credit: KidZania Singapore Instagram)


Designed just for children, KidZania is an indoor theme park that provides interactive and role-play activities. Kids are able to explore the place independently the entire city that is completed with realistic buildings, streets, vehicles and even a functioning economy. They will be able to try on different careers and learn how to manage their own money. Over in KidZania, kids are encouraged to be anybody they want!


Address: Palawan Kidz City. 31 Beach View #01-01/02, Singapore 098008

Opening Hours: 10 AM – 6 PM


Visitors are encouraged to check the availability on KidZania Singapore’s website prior to purchasing of tickets to avoid disappointments.
